[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-15 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#16 from Thomas Lübking  ---
This re-reads and re-applies the rules. Did you alter the match patterns (for
otherwise you were "lucky" to have the rules applied when the desktop was set
"desktop" and now ran into the override setting)

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-15 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#15 from ensla...@protonmail.com ---
Created attachment 100110
  --> https://bugs.kde.org/attachment.cgi?id=100110=edit
could be important! the bug comes back after i change the order under kwin
rules.

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-15 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#14 from ensla...@protonmail.com ---
yup, it happens when clicking empty spot somewhere on plasmashell and focusing
back to a "keep below" window.

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

Thomas Lübking  changed:

   What|Removed |Added

 Resolution|--- |DUPLICATE
 Status|UNCONFIRMED |RESOLVED

--- Comment #13 from Thomas Lübking  ---
Thanks for the update.
>From the report, it doesn't seem that you're trying to show the desktop, but
this happens when simply clicking (activating) the desktop?

*** This bug has been marked as a duplicate of bug 350826 ***

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#12 from ensla...@protonmail.com ---
sorry, i'm an idiot. i had to close and reopen window after i've made the
changes.
yea, it seems to fix it.

the random xprop messages
"_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
"
are still there, but i can atleast go back to my workflow now! thanks, Thomas
;)

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#11 from Thomas Lübking  ---
No, sorry
I've abandoned KDE few months ago and only help out on bugs (since my
experience didn't drop off me - and actually I wanted to and should have quit
bugs.kde.org on July 1st...)


Just edit the rule and on the very first tab ensure to select all window type
**except docks and dialogs** - that should do.

See this screenshot of the relevant page.
https://userbase.kde.org/images.userbase/thumb/2/20/Window-matching-init.png/560px-Window-matching-init.png

The thing should not be called "unmanaged window" ... (it's not) but again: you
do NOT want to match dialogs and docks.

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#10 from ensla...@protonmail.com ---
can you make a rule please? i just want to be sure it's correct, i don't have
"override" for example :(

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#9 from Thomas Lübking  ---
On the first tab, the window matching (ie. which windows to apply this rule to)
can be configured and that's probably too sharp because of the selected type,
ie. the rule isn't applied to the window because it actually only forces
desktop type windows to be of desktop type (ie. does nothing)

You need to ensure that normal and override type windows are caught as well.

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#8 from ensla...@protonmail.com ---
i can "force" window type as desktop under `appearance and fixes` tab only, and
it doesn't change anything.

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#7 from Thomas Lübking  ---
> types=2

Revisit the match page - it matches the type ;-)
Just ensure to match desktop, override and normal windows so the rule will
actually apply.

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#6 from ensla...@protonmail.com ---
Created attachment 100105
  --> https://bugs.kde.org/attachment.cgi?id=100105=edit
rule

sure

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#5 from Thomas Lübking  ---
Hummm... it all points that direction, still.
Could you please export and attach the rule you created?

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#4 from ensla...@protonmail.com ---
same happens when i enforce plasmashell being a desktop type.


ok, xprop -spy was kinda noisy when focusing between window and plasmashell

"_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P
_NET_WM_WINDOW_TYPE(ATOM) = _KDE_NET_WM_WINDOW_TYPE_OVERRIDE,
_NET_WM_WINDOW_TYPE_NORMAL
_N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P"

basicly the pattern is pretty random. those "skipping" bits are when a window
is sliding behind plasmashell

about "wmctrl": well i can't "re-raise" it, if i click on other window (e.g.
konsole to type in wmctrl), the "keep below window" will appear. i can only
keep it behind the plasmashell if i don't focus on other (any???) window.

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#3 from Thomas Lübking  ---
I assume it's when keep below windows are lost (otherwise the value is
expectable)
Can you create a kwin rule (kcmshell5 kwinrules) that enforces plasmashell to
be of desktop type; then try to re-cause the problem.

If not, the problem will be caused by kwin updating the layer for the window
(typically when showing the desktop, but there may be other occasions) and the
window having the wrong type at that moment.

You can also try to run "xprop -spy _NET_WM_WINDOW_TYPE" on the desktop and see
whether there's noise right when the window gets lost.

Last (just in case the above fails), did you already ensure it's really because
the keep below window drops in the stack, ie. withdrawing the state with wmctrl
re-raises it?

-- 
You are receiving this mail because:
You are watching all bug changes.

[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

--- Comment #2 from ensla...@protonmail.com ---
yup...
$ _NET_WM_WINDOW_TYPE(ATOM) = _NET_WM_WINDOW_TYPE_DESKTOP

-- 
You are receiving this mail because:
You are watching all bug changes.


[kwin] [Bug 365685] "keep below" windows dive below plasmashell (sometimes)

2016-07-14 Thread Thomas Lübking via KDE Bugzilla
https://bugs.kde.org/show_bug.cgi?id=365685

Thomas Lübking  changed:

   What|Removed |Added

   See Also||https://bugs.kde.org/show_b
   ||ug.cgi?id=350826

--- Comment #1 from Thomas Lübking  ---
smells related to bug #350826

open a konsole, set it to keep above ( ;-) and try to cause this. when it
happens, run "xprop _NET_WM_WINDOW_TYPE" and click the desktop, see whether it
says "_NET_WM_WINDOW_TYPE_DESKTOP"

-- 
You are receiving this mail because:
You are watching all bug changes.